Do you know how good their training program is?
 
Last edited:
A.C.S.C. always had an excellent training program. Over the course of the 15 yrs. I was there it would very from a 4 to a 6 week full time classroom training with pay. When I started after my 4 weeks of classroom training I had two supervisors stay with me for another week or two of on the job training. I'm not sure if they do that anymore. They also prep you to pass your insurance license.

As for renewals at the time I left they were undergoing major changes to the sales position and they eliminated renewal pay. I believe that it is still that way today. Regardless, from what I heard the Agents were compensated other ways and did not take a hit as far as their pay.
